  6. Couple more things here we would need to know to help. What “tone” are you looking for? What bands do you like the bass tone of? What type of bass did their bass player use? But the other unfortunate truth is that tone is also heavily dictated by your playing, so if we both played the exact same bass, it would sound different. If you haven’t played a 5 or 6 string before I would have a good think about if you need the high C, as it’s great for soloing and chordal playing, but you have to remember that the fingerboard will be wider and the string spacing narrower, so the bass will be different to play.

  15. The notes on the stave for C major and A minor would look exactly the same when written. But their function within the melody / harmony would be different. What I can’t explain though is why a song in Am come up in Eb major lol, unless the software is flawed.
